Title: "lshw -short" command not found !? :(
Post by: xor on April 29, 2020, 01:45:01 AM
"lshw -short" command not found !? :(
Title: Re: "lshw -short" command not found !? :(
Post by: Juanito on April 29, 2020, 02:44:13 AM
You don't mention which architecture (32-bit, 64-bit) you are using, but in CorePure64-11.x, if you use the "provides" function of the apps gui, you will see that lshw is provided by the lshw extension.

Title: Re: "lshw -short" command not found !? :(
Post by: Juanito on April 29, 2020, 06:16:34 AM
The lshw extension is present in both x86 and x86_64 repos.
